SagaPad: The Futarchy-Powered Launchpad for Solana Builders
SagaPad isn’t your average launchpad; it’s a sleek infrastructure play on Solana, built for tokenized ownership and community-driven launches. Think futarchy – where markets predict outcomes better than any committee. Projects raise via ICMs, and you, the Saga user, get in early without the VC gatekeepers. I’ve been charting these on my Saga, and the mobile-first flow is buttery smooth compared to web2 hassles.
Hosted ICOs like Sol Raffle pulled in commitments between $75,000 and $225,000 caps, wrapping January 22,2026. That’s real capital flowing on-chain, all trackable from your phone’s dApp browser. SagaPass membership amps it up – earn XP per ICO join, leveling your access to hotter drops. But heads up: SagaPad stays neutral, no audits here. DYOR hard, folks; crypto’s wild west.

Mastering SagaPad ICM Tutorial: First Steps on Mobile
Boot your Saga, hit the dApp store, search SagaPad. Connect Phantom or Backpack wallet – takes 10 seconds. Claim SagaPass if you’re new; it’s your ICO passport. Scan active launches: check min/max raises, vesting schedules. Commit SOL at current $84.93 levels, confirm via biometric. Boom, you’re in. Pro move: set notifications for over-subscribed drops to FOMO-proof your edge.
XP accrual is addictive – each commitment boosts your score, unlocking multipliers.
